Crockpot Spaghetti and Meatballs
This delicious and super easy main dish recipe tastes just like Spaghetti Os. By Linda Larsen
Ingredients:
1 lb. frozen precooked meatballs
26 oz. jar spaghetti sauce
1 onion, chopped
1-1/2 cups water
8 oz. spaghetti pasta, broken into 3'; pieces
Preparation:
Combine meatballs, pasta sauce, onion, and water in 3-4 quart crockpot. Cover and cook on low for 6-8 hours. Stir well and add broken spaghetti pasta. Cover and cook 1 hour on HIGH until spaghetti is tender, stirring once during cooking. Serve with Parmesan cheese. 4-6 servings

1 2-3lb. spaghetti squash, halved lengthwise
2 Tbsp. water
1 med. green pepper, chopped(3/4 cup)
1 med. onion, chopped(1/2 cup)
2 Tbsp. water
1 15oz. jar extra-thick spaghetti sauce
1 pkg. Freezer Meatball Base(Recipe follows)
Grated Parmesan cheese
Meatball ingredients:
2 slightly beaten eggs
1/3 cup milk
2 cups soft bread crumbs(2 2/3 slices)
1 med. onion, chopped(1/2 cup)
1/2 tsp. salt
1/2 tsp. dried thyme, crushed
1 lb. ground beef
1 lb. ground pork
Directions:
Remove seeds from squash. Place squash halves, cut side down, in a 12x7 1/2x2-inch baking dish. Sprinkle with water, then cover with vented clear plastic wrap. Micro-cook on 100%(high) power 14-18 minutes or till pulp can be pierced with a fork, rotating the dish twice. Let stand, covered, 10 minutes. Meanwhile, in a 2qt. casserole micro-cook pepper,onion, and water covered, on 100% (high) power 2-3 minutes or till onion is tender. Stir in spaghetti sauce and frozen meatballs. Micro-cook, covered, on 100% (high) power 7-9 minutes or till heated through, stirring twice. Use a fork to shred and separate squash pulp into strands. Pile onto a serving platter. Serve meatball mixture over squash. Pass parmesan cheese. Makes 4 servings.
Meatballs:
In large bowl combine eggs and milk. stir in bread crumbs, onion, salt, and thyme. Add meat, then mix well. Shape meat mixture into 48 meatballs.In a 9-inch pie plate arrange 16 meatballs in a circle. Micro-cook on 100%(high) power abot 4 minutes or till no longer pink, turning meatballs over and rearranging once. Remove the meatballs to paper towels. Repeat until all meatballs are cooked.Place meatballs on a baking pan, then place in freezer just till frozen. Using 16 meatballs per package, wrap in 3 moisture and vaporproof containers. Seal, label, and freeze. Makes 48.Note:This recipe calls for Frozen Meatballs, but you can just use them right after they are cooked and adjust the cooking time.You can also just cook the spaghetti squash by itself if that is all you wanted to do. Frozen meatballs are pretty good. I place them in a pan on the stovetop, and place one can of chicken broth to heat them and to make them moist.
Then I just add the sauce and heat. If you don't have chicken broth, just use one cup of water. It's still good.
Frozen meat balls come fully cooked before freezing. Just add to your favorite homemade or jar sauce, heat and serve. Also, good served in chicken broth with pasta, like ravioli or bow tie noodles.
